《ASP.NET 4從入門到精通》以ASP.NET應用程式開發為主題,全面介紹了ASP.NET4的所有功能和特性。書中採用深受讀者歡迎的step by step風格,指導讀者通過具體的示例來熟悉和掌握ASP.NET4的重要特性,並通過練習的方式來進一步呈現和演示,有助於讀者採用AJAX、WCF服務、自定義控制項和母版頁等流行技術來創建出色的網站。《ASP.NET 4從入門到精通》適合剛接觸ASP.NET的初學者、希望了解ASP.NET 4新特性的讀者和渴望了解ASP.NET工作原理的開發人員。
基本介紹
- 書名:ASP.NET 4從入門到精通
- 作者:謝菲爾德(George Shepherd)
- 類型:計算機與網際網路
- 出版日期:2011年6月1日
- 語種:簡體中文
- ISBN:9787302252849
- 外文名:Microsoft ASP.NET 4 Step by Step
- 譯者:張大威
- 出版社:清華大學出版社
- 頁數:514頁
- 開本:16
- 品牌:清華大學出版社
基本介紹
內容簡介
·管理網站的視覺風格
·構建導航結構
·添加伺服器端控制項,並了解每種控制項的套用場景
·開發web窗體和登錄頁面
·實現身份驗證與授權
·在數據驅動的應用程式中使用“動態數據”控制項管理會話狀態與快取
·了解MicrOSOft siIvetlight、AsP.NET MVc和AJAx
調試和部署web套用
《微軟技術叢書》包括以下幾個子系列:
從入門到精通
·適合新手程式設計師的實用教程
·側重於基礎技術和特徵
·提供範例檔案
技術內幕
·權威、必備的參考大全
·包含豐富、實用的範例代碼
·幫助讀者熟練掌握微軟技術
高級編程
·側重於高級特性、技術和解決問題
·包含豐富、適用性強的範例代碼
·幫助讀者精通微軟技術
精通&寶典
·餚重剖析套用技巧,以幫助提高工作效率
·主題包括辦公套用和開發工具
認證考試教材
·完全根據考試要求來闡述每一個知識點
·提供可供搜尋自9Ebook(英文版)和訓練題
·提供實際場景、案例分析和故障診斷實驗。
作者簡介
謝菲爾德,軟體顧問和講帥,專注Microsoft.NET技術,尤其是ASP.NET和Windows Presentation Foundation他寫過多部軟體開發方面的書,是MSDN Magazine和Dr. Dobb’s Journal的特約編輯。
張大威,長春理工大學軟體工程專業學上,北京航空航天大學移動雲計算專業在讀碩士,MCTS,MCPD,2009微軟最有影響力的開發者(GDI)之一。1997年開始學習計算機理論與技術,目前效力於北京市軟資源信息科技服務有限公司,擔任軟體開發測試工程師。代表譯著包括清化大學出版社出版的ASP.NET 3.5核心編程》、《Microsoft Mobile移動套用開發寶典》、〈ADO.NET應用程式開發(MCTS教程)》和〉Windows Server 2008網路基礎架構》。
圖書目錄
第1章 web應用程式基礎
1.1 http請求
1.2 超文本標記語言
1.3 動態內容
1.4 傳統的asp:asp.net的前身
1.5 web開發思想
1.6 asp.net
1.7 快速參考
第2章 asp.net應用程式基石出
2.1 經典的helloworld程式
2.2 asp.net編譯模型
2.3 編碼風格
2.4 asp.nethttp管線
2.5 visualstudio與asp.net
2.6 快速參考
第3章 頁面的呈現模型
3.1 將控制項呈現為標籤
3.2 將界面元素包裝成組件
3.3 使用visualstudio添加控制項
3.4 快速參考
第4章 自定義控制項
4.1 control類
4.2 visualstudio與自定義控制項
4.3 回文驗證器
4.4 控制項與事件
4.5 htmltextwriter與控制項
4.6 控制項與視圖狀態
4.7 快速參考
第5章 複合控制項
5.1 複合控制項與自定義控制項
5.2 自定義的複合控制項
5.3 用戶控制項
5.4 這兩種控制項的適用範圍
5.5 快速參考
第6章 常用控制項介紹
6.1 驗證控制項
6.2 頁面驗證的工作方式
6.3 其他驗證控制項
6.4 驗證控制項的屬性
6.5 基於圖片的控制項
6.6 treeview
6.7 multiview
6.8 快速參考
第5章 複合控制項
5.1 複合控制項與自定義控制項
5.2 自定義的複合控制項
5.3 用戶控制項
5.4 這兩種控制項的適用範圍
5.5 快速參考
第6章 常用控制項介紹
6.1 驗證控制項
6.2 頁面驗證的工作方式
6.2.1 客戶端驗證
6.2.2 伺服器端驗證
6.3 其他驗證控制項
6.4 驗證控制項的屬性
6.5 基於圖片的控制項
6.6 TreeView
6.7 MultiView
6.8 快速參考
第2部分高級特徵
第7章 一致的界面
7.1 用戶界面一致性的管理
7.2 ASP.NET母版頁
7.3 主題
7.4 皮膚
7.5 快速參考
第8章 配置
8.1 Windows的配置機制
8.2.NET的配置機制
8.2.1 Machine.COnfig
8.2.2 配置節處理程式
8.2.3 web.COnfig
8.2.4 ASP.NET1.x的配置管理
8.2.5 ASP.NET後續版本的配置管理
8.3在IIS中配置ASP.NET
8.4 快速參考
第9章 登錄
9.1 基於Web的安全性
9.1.1 IIS的保護
9.1.2 基本的“Foms身份驗證
9.2 ASP.NET身份驗證服務
9.2.1 FomsAuthentication類
9.2.2 可選的登錄頁面
9.3 用戶的管理
9.4 ASP.NET登錄控制項
9.5 用戶的授權
9.6 快速參考
第10章 數據綁定
10.1 在不使用數據綁定的情況下顯示
集合的內容
10.2 通過數據綁定來顯示集合
10.2.1 基於ListContr01的控制項
10.2.2 TreeView控制項
10.2.3 Menu控制項
10.2.4 FonnView控制項
10.2.5 GridView控制項
10.2.6 DetailsView控制項
10.2.7 DataList控制項
10.2.8 Repeater控制項
10.3 簡單數據綁定
10.4 資料庫的訪問
10.5.NET對資料庫的支持
10.5.1 連線
10.5.2 命令
10.5.3 結果的管理
10.6 ASP.NET數據源
10.7 其他數據綁定控制項
10.8 LINO
10.9 快速參考
第Ⅲ部分 狀態管理與快取
第Ⅳ部分 診斷與外掛程式
第Ⅴ部分 動態數據、xbap、mvc、ajax和silverlight
第Ⅵ部分 服務與部署